IQVIA Multi-therapeutic District Manager, Patient Services – Colorado in Colorado Springs, Colorado

As the only global provider of commercial solutions, IQVIA understands what it takes to deliver nationally and internationally. Our teams help biopharma get their medicines to the people who need them. We help customers gain insight and access to their markets and ultimately demonstrate their product's value to payers, physicians and patients. A significant part of our business is acting as the biopharma's sales force to physicians or providing nurses to educate patients and prescribers. With the right experience, you can help deliver medical breakthroughs in the real world.

We are excited to announce that currently we are looking for a Multi-therapeutic District Manager, Patient Services to join our team of over 10,000 global field personnel supporting our pharmaceutical and biotech clients.

The Multi-therapeutic District Manager, Patient Services is primarily responsible for providing leadership through guidance, motivation, coaching, skill development, medical knowledge, performance management, and administrative support. He or she creates, implements, and communicates operational vision for the assigned team and monitors progress towards agreed upon IQVIA and Client performance expectations. The Multi-therapeutic District Manager must maintain a diverse and motivated team using the employee relations policies. Maintain fiscal responsibility of the IQVIA team and complete each year within assigned budget. The Multi-therapeutic District Manager, Patient Services must reside within the covered geography of their assigned team.

Multi-therapeutic District Manager Responsibilities include:

  • Recruit, interview and recommend Nurse Educator candidates

  • Be responsible for 180 day and annual performance review, resolving personnel issues, discipline and termination of Patient Ambassadors

  • Communicate with client Project manager on regular and timely basis

  • Acts as the primary link between client and IQVIA for all operational and Human Resources needs

  • Field visits and/or phone monitoring with Multi-therapeutic Nurse Educators to assess and monitor field activity and work schedules; monitor and manage field reporting; and implement performance or disciplinary plans

  • Provide vacancy coverage for nurses to support patient needs

  • Prepare monthly individual and project summary reports for client

  • Assist with the planning and delivery of training and client periodic meetings

  • Review and approve expense reports; monitor compliance with expense policies as required by this Work Order.

  • Monitors compliance with Promotional Program, and proper use of Promotional Materials and Promotional Expense Budgets, as required by this Work Order.

  • Monitors time-keeping and attendance for IQVIA Force

  • Fully comply with all applicable state and federal laws and guidelines, including, without limitation, those laws relating to interactions with healthcare providers, with the PhRMA Code for Interactions with Healthcare Providers, and relevant Guidelines.

Minimum Requirements:

  • Registered Nurse Required. Bachelor’s Degree Preferred

  • Previous District Manager experience with Abbvie projects preferred.

  • Knowledge of applicable regulations and standards affecting Pharmaceutical Products (e.g. CFR 210/211, cGMP) specifically

  • Patient Outreach program experience (2+ years)

  • Previous Manager experience (2+ years) preferred

  • Must be able to manage multiple tasks and have excellent organizational skills.

  • Ability to examine business environment and develop/execute in response to market opportunities will be of significant benefit.

  • Candidate should have a working knowledge of the market including trends and issues as they relate to the patient journey and insights.

  • Ability to travel (60%)

  • Ability to lead and drive for results in cross-functional teams. Strong planning and prioritization skills

  • Strong and effective presentation skills; excellent communications skills – both written and verbal

  • Initiative and vision: develop strategy and deliver results

  • Drive and enthusiasm

  • Exceptional interpersonal skills and the ability to build and inspire support for initiatives

  • Ability to build and maintain relationships with third parties using good negotiation skills

  • Proven success working with or within patient advocacy organizations or other patient health-related, community focused organizations providing services to targeted populations.

  • Fully competent in MS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int).

  • Veeva / SalesForce.com Database experience preferred

The potential base pay range for this role is $125,000-$135,000 annually. The actual base pay offered may vary based on a number of factors including job-related qualifications such as knowledge, skills, education, and experience; location; and/or schedule (full or part-time). Dependent on the position offered, incentive plans, bonuses, and/or other forms of compensation may be offered, in addition to a range of health and welfare and/or other benefits.
